Fearless Friday, Maple Syrup

Fun with maple syrup today!

I found a photo in iStock to use as my model

I sketched the pancakes and syrup with pencil

Then inked over it with a waterproof micron .01 fine liner pen
and added some shapes where I wanted highlights

I started with coloring the butter pat and highlights
with shades of yellow markers
then added the darkest parts of the syrup
flowing over the bottle’s edge
and around the bottle’s neck

Next I added some midtones to the syrup

More darks

Blueberries were colored with 3 shades of blue

The arrow points to the area inside the binder rings
I use to test marker colors

I colored the pancakes and it was all done
“Maple Syrup” 7″ x 10″ marker on dry media paper
